  2. Aug 31, 2023 · What time is Jerónimos Monastery open? From October – May, Jerónimos Monastery is open from 10:00 – 17:30, with the last admission at 17:00. From May – September, it’s open from 09:30 – 18:30, with the last admission at 18:00. It’s closed on Mondays and on 1 January, Easter Sunday, 1 May, 13 June and 25 December.

  5. Jeronimos Monastery is located in the city of Lisbon, Portugal. It is situated in the Belem district, overlooking the Tagus River and close to famous landmarks such as the Belem Tower and the Monument to the Discoveries. The monastery is a prime example of Manueline architecture and is considered a UNESCO World Heritage Site.
